If I fax in a POA, how long does it take before I can request data through e-services?

Husband & Wife splitting. H filed t/rs without payts, possibly didn't report all income. H was diverting mail, funds, not paying bills before he took off. He may have cleaned out a pension & not reported it on the return to further hide that from her.

Wife received one combination notice for multiple years (back to '03) with balances due but thinks it includes pen/int. Husband has some of the notices and is very disorganized. Hopefully he will sign the POA.

I've never used e-services although I am eligible to do so. What should I ask for? Can I get copies of the original notices?

If you fax it in, you have to wait about three days.

No, you can't get copies of the original notices, but you can get an account transcript, which is a chronological list of assessments and payments, return transcripts, and wage and income statements (w2-1099).

I gather you're working for the wife....you can get most of the joint info with a POA just for her. I have a case of a divorced couple where my POA is only for the husband, but I have generally been able to get what I need. But I don't need her W2s, and if you need his, you'll need him to sign it.
